US Warns Iran of Israeli Assassination Plans Targeting Key Negotiators
The US warned Iran about potential Israeli plans to assassinate key negotiators Mohammad Ghalibaf and Abbas Araghchi, aiming to disrupt ongoing peace negotiations. This concern highlights the tense dynamics between the US, Iran, and Israel amidst critical diplomatic discussions.

📚 Background
Iran has been engaged in complex negotiations with the US regarding its nuclear program, which has significant implications for regional and global security. Israel has historically opposed Iran's nuclear ambitions and has taken aggressive actions to counter them.
